IN- <br /> product lines will be analyzed for BTEX, and TPI4G by EPA methods 8020/8015 respectively. <br /> The sample collected near tank pit 2 (the waste oil tank) will be analyzed for lead, cadmium, <br /> zinc, and chromium by EPA methods 7420 and 6010 respectively. <br /> GROUNDWATER <br /> i., <br /> To define the Iateral extent of groundwater impact WaterWork proposes to install three soil <br /> r borings, completing them as monitoring wells. One well will be installed downgradient of the <br /> tank pit and line areas,one will be installed near the product lines,and one well will be installed <br /> r up-gradient of the tank pit and product lines. The monitoring wells will be completed a <br /> �.� maximum of.fifteen feet below first water,approximately 25 feet below grade. Drilling will be <br /> conducted under the direct supervision of WaterWork, by a licensed C57 drilling contractor <br /> using a hollow-stem auger rig. The wells will be constructed of 4 inch F430 PVC casing and <br /> screen and completed as shown on Figure 4. <br /> Drill cuttings will be logged continuously for characterization of soil type using the Unified Soil <br /> Classification System. Descriptions of soils encountered and monitoring well construction detail <br /> will be recorded on boring/well logs and included in the Problem Assessment Report. Soil <br /> samples will be collected from each boring at five foot depth intervals. The samples will be <br /> collected in brass sleeves using a modified California split spoon sampler. The samples will be <br /> `" sealed with teflon tape, a plastic cap, tape and put into a plastic bag. The samples will then be <br /> placed or, ice in an air tight Gooier and transportation to a State certified laboratory under strict <br /> chain-of-custody, Soils encountered will be monitored by placing a small amount of <br /> representative soil in a sealed container, then measuring the concentration of volatiles collected <br /> in the head space of the container with a photoionization detector(PID)calibrated to the benzene <br /> molecule. The values obtained at each measurement point will be recorded on th-_boring/well <br /> logs. <br /> fr--- --- — - ---One-soil-sample-.will-be selected for analysis during tfie drilling of-each monitoring well at the------�- — ----- <br /> %` soil/groundwater interface. The samples will be collected in the manner mentioned above. <br /> . MM,wP S <br />
